One of the aspects I find particularly appealing is the ease of assembly and use. The straightforward design allows me to slide the forks into place and secure them with a screw rod. This user-friendly approach means I can spend less time setting up and more time getting the job done. It’s reassuring to know that I must keep the total weight of my load and the pallet forks under my skid steer’s lift capacity for safety. With a clear example provided—such as ensuring the weight is less than 2,200 lbs for a skid steer with a 2,500 lbs capacity—I feel well-informed and prepared to operate these forks safely.

Buying Guide: Forks for Tractor Front Loader
Understanding My Needs
When I first considered getting forks for my tractor front loader, I realized I needed to assess my specific requirements. I thought about the type of tasks I would be performing, such as lifting bales of hay, moving pallets, or handling construction materials. Identifying my primary use helped me narrow down the options available.
Compatibility with My Tractor
Next, I focused on compatibility. It was essential to ensure that the forks I was considering would fit my tractor’s front loader attachments. I measured the loader arms and checked the specifications of both my tractor and the fork system. This step prevented any potential mismatches that could lead to frustration later.
Weight Capacity Considerations
One of the most critical factors for me was the weight capacity of the forks. I needed to ensure that the forks could handle the loads I planned to lift. I researched the weight ratings and considered the heaviest items I would be moving. This analysis helped me choose forks that would safely accommodate my workload without compromising stability.
Material and Build Quality
The material and build quality of the forks were also significant considerations in my buying decision. I looked into the construction materials, such as steel, and assessed whether they provided the durability I required for heavy-duty tasks. I wanted forks that would withstand wear and tear over time, so I focused on robust options.
Length and Width of the Forks
I also paid close attention to the length and width of the forks. Depending on the size of the loads I intended to lift, I considered longer forks for larger items and shorter ones for tighter spaces. The width also played a role in stability, especially when handling wider loads. I made sure to balance these dimensions based on my specific needs.
Ease of Attachment and Detachment
Another factor I found important was how easy it would be to attach and detach the forks from my loader. I wanted a system that would allow me to switch between different attachments quickly. This flexibility would maximize my efficiency and minimize downtime during tasks.
